Understanding Common Issues with Ocx Files

An OCX file, serving as a component or control file in Microsoft programs for ActiveX forms, is generally beneficial. Despite their usefulness, users can face various challenges when handling OCX files. Below are some typical ones:

  • Problems Accessing OCX Files: Users could find it hard to open OCX files if the file associations have been improperly configured, or if the user is trying to access the file with an incompatible application.
  • Registration Difficulties: The proper functioning of OCX files requires their registration in the Windows registry. If this process doesn't succeed, it might trigger errors when the corresponding application seeks to use the file.
  • Security Threats: Given that OCX files can hold executable code, they might present security hazards if they come from unverified developers or websites. They could house harmful code capable of jeopardizing a user's system.
  • Conflicts Due to Multiple OCX Files: When several versions of an OCX file exist on a system, it could result in conflicts that cause errors or create instability in the applications that utilize the file.
  • Missing OCX File Errors: If an OCX file is missing from its designated location, applications that rely on it may fail to run or display errors. This often happens if the file was accidentally deleted or moved.
